Output 29ca2814438ee61bd517adaa957a85205493d7d5763ea64fd1c460a030232949:0

value
1357241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499472533b74e43d5ee4a926982e7a75504189b1 OP_EQUAL
address
38Q55oAWyA6yWmhgwSPn1DKqJHsScCHNwZ
transaction
29ca2814438ee61bd517adaa957a85205493d7d5763ea64fd1c460a030232949
spent
true